Problem
Current augmented reality head-up displays in vehicles often result in relevant safety-critical information being concealed due to overlap with other icons, leading to reduced visibility for drivers.
Innovation Solution
A device and method that dynamically adjust the visibility of notice icons in a vehicle by determining an output configuration based on vehicle and notice data, using an input interface to receive data and an analysis unit to generate control commands for an AR display device, allowing for increased visibility of both safety-critical and non-safety-critical information.

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Quantity of substance
If parallel display with plane concept is used to show multiple notices simultaneously, then the quantity of information displayed is improved, but the visibility of individual notices deteriorates due to overlap concealment
Solution Approach 1:
The patent applies dynamics by making the display configuration changeable over time. The system dynamically adjusts the display parameters (transparency, size, position) of notice icons based on their priority and the current display situation. This allows the display to adapt between showing multiple notices simultaneously and ensuring individual notice visibility, resolving the contradiction between quantity of information and visibility.
Solution Approach 2:
The patent changes display parameters such as transparency, size, and position of notice icons to resolve the overlap problem. By adjusting these parameters dynamically based on notice priority and spatial relationships, the system can display multiple notices while preventing complete concealment of any single notice, thus balancing information quantity with individual visibility.
2Reliability
If safety-critical information is prioritized with highest priority management, then the reliability of critical information display is improved, but the quantity of concurrent information displayed deteriorates
Solution Approach 1:
The patent applies local quality by assigning different display characteristics to different regions or layers of the display based on notice priority. Safety-critical notices receive enhanced display properties (higher priority, different transparency levels, prominent positioning) while less critical notices have reduced properties. This allows concurrent display of multiple notices with differentiated visibility, maintaining reliability of critical information while increasing overall information quantity.

The disclosure relates to a contact-analogous head-up display, in particular an augmented reality head-up display, which places information in direct contact with the environment. Contrary to conventional head-up displays, the items of information appear as part of the environment. The subject matter of the disclosure relates to a dynamic improvement of the visibility of concealed AR elements in situations in which several elements are displayed in parallel.
